Many people who invest in stocks make the mistake of relying too strongly on past performance when deciding which stocks to purchase. While prior performance is a very good indicator of how a stock will perform in the future. You should make certain to investigate what the future plans of the company are. It is important to consider how they plan to increase revenue and profits, along with what they plan to do to overcome the challenges that they currently face.
A basic index fund provides returns that typically match the 10% annual market average. If you intend to pick individual stocks, you want to select ones that offer better returns than this. The possible return of a stock can be calculated by adding its growth rate and dividend yield. Take for instance, a stock which has 12% earnings and 2% yield may give you around a 14% return.

Diversify your holdings. By investing your money in various sectors and investment vehicles, you limit the risk of losing money. It is wise to invest in a combination of stocks, bonds and cash vehicles, with the allocations varying depending on your age and your comfort level with regard to risk.

Start out with large, well known companies. If you are new to the market, these options can fill your portfolio with stocks that offer lower risks for their investors. Later on, once you have gained more experience, branching out to smaller companies will be less stressful and much less risky. Smaller companies may have the potential to experience exponential growth quickly but they also come with a greater risk of losing money.

Acquire a variety of strong stocks from different industries for a better, long-range portfolio. The market will grow on average, but not all sectors will do well. If you spread your investments out over a variety of different areas, you are sure to increase your investment as specific industries are hot and increase your overall plan. Routine re-calibration of your portfolio can help mitigate losses from poorly performing sectors, while keeping your options open for when those industries begin to improve.
Try to purchase stocks that will do better than average. Average is typically defined as 10% annually. If you’d like to estimate your return from a stock, find the earnings growth rate that’s projected and add that to the dividend yield. For example, if a stock yields 4% and the projected earnings growth is 15%, you should receive a 19% return.

Use rating systems cautiously in a bear market. These rating systems may be untrustworthy during this time, and you could wind up losing a lot of money if you rely solely on them. Instead of using them as a guide, use them a means of secondary information and factor the rating into your decisions with a grain of salt.
Protect your money. Protect the profit that you have made through investments via a stop-loss order. This is placed with your broker telling him/her to sell when the stock goes below a certain price. People who are new to trading should set their stop-loss order for ten percent below the price they paid, as this prevents last minute ’emotional’ decision making.
